When I try to add it to the panel, the icon that appears is just a white "page" with the lower right corner turned up. Even going into the icon settings fails to add the icon. The proper icon appears when opening the settings, but disappears after clicking OK. This occurs with both the original Thunderbird included with 12.1 and the 8.0 update. Reproducible: Always Steps to Reproduce: 1.Install Thunderbird 2.From menu editor, add Thunderbird to panel 3. Actual Results: White "page" icon appears, as described above.
